Knee Making Crunching Sound And Very Painful While Weight Lifting. How To Repair Knees?

Hi.I am training for a mma fight and have been doing heavy weights such as deadlifts and squats as part of my preparation.About 2 weeks ago my left knee started making a crunching sound which is concerning me,its also a bit painful somtimes but not to bad.im still doing the weighs but doing much lighter weight.should I stop the weighs all together and should I be worried about it and what can be done to repare my knee.Regards Daniel
